I have a 2008 Ultra. Simply roll forward on the throttle with the bike running. Hold five to 10 seconds and the cruise indicator will flash either green or red. Green means it is turnd on, red means it is turned off. If off and you want it on, release the throttle and immediately roll forward again and hold. This should toggle back and forth between on and off.

Note: Some of the early '08s did require a mapping update to enable user control of this feature and the re-mapping was free so most people had it done.

Parade mode allows for the rear cylinder to shut off when the bike gets too hot. It will still inject fuel, but will not ignite same. In effect this cools the bike. Upon roling on throttle it will again run on both cylinders.
